Sprinters off to flying start at AUS championships

Sprinters off to flying start at AUS championships

The Tigers are off to a great start at the 2022 Subway AUS Track and Field Championships, hosted by l'Universite to Moncton.

Sprinters Sofia Stewart and Dan Lord led the way for the Tigers, both winning gold in their 300m events and as members of their respective 4x200m relay teams. Lorena Heubach took top honours in the women's pentathlon after taking first place in four of the five events. 

Amelia Reid, Hudson Grimshaw-Surette, William Cox and Peter Collier all won gold in their respective events, as did the men's and women's 4x200m relay teams.

The men's team took top honours in five of the 10 events on day one and had 10 total medals to lead the meet with 71.5 points. The women's team also had a successful first day, winning four of the 10 finals and posted a total of 13 medal-winninig performances and are leading the meet with 98 points.
